The Rehab Admission coordinator serves as the “Ambassador” for Memorial Inpatient Rehab, with the referring organizations (predominately acute care hospitals in the region). The Coordinator must build productive, professional relationships. This individual is often the first point of contact and first impression that patients, families, and referrals sources experience have with Memorial Inpatient Rehab.
Primary focus of the Coordinator is to:
Meet or exceed admission goals by building productive referral relationships and promoting Memorial Rehab Services; oversee and manage all aspects of the Rehabilitation Admissions process; includes activities related to referral recruitment, in-service education, preadmission evaluation, and admission of clients to services along the rehabilitation continuum. Support the admission process to facilitate a smooth conversion from referral to admission by assessing for admission appropriateness and communicating relevant clinical information. Serve as liaison between hospital departments and nursing units, patients/families, internal and external referral sources. Supports administrative efforts in research and data management operations for CARF and Stroke Center at Memorial.
